Earvin “Magic” Johnson will be a controlling shareholder of an insurance company that’s opening new offices in Illinois and creating about 200 jobs.
Gov. Pat Quinn and Chicago Mayor Rahm Emanuel announced in a statement that EquiTrust Life Insurance Co. will open the first office in Chicago and add jobs throughout the year.
Johnson says the company has a good track record of helping people plan for retirement. The former NBA star is head of Magic Johnson Enterprises. In September, he launched an education initiative on Chicago’s West Side.
Quinn calls Johnson a “corporate citizen” of Illinois and the move is a “win-win” for the state.
Des Moines, Iowa-based EquiTrust distributes fixed-rate and indexed annuities and life insurance.
CEO Jeff Lange says Illinois has a vibrant business community.
